Did you know that the Dunblane community currently supports 25 Bursars through their 4 years of secondary education? In Malawi, education after Primary school is not free and so often inaccessible. Our Bursary scheme covers all the essentials including tuition fees, access to textbooks and support from a local retired headteacher, a solar lamp to allow studying at night, school uniform, stationery, and a maize food parcel in January (often the leanest month). We receive regular updates on Bursar progress and send messages of support, questions, and encouragement to make the most of this opportunity and reach their full potential.
While our focus is on secondary education, we have been delighted to be able to support 3 high achieving former Bursars into further education. Christina has recently completed teacher training, Tayamika (pictured) is undertaking his fi nal year of teaching practice and Gift will complete his accountancy course imminently. We are also currently seeking out the potential for funding another former Bursar in a mechanics course.
We are very proud of all of our Bursars, and those in Likhubula who support them and ensure the success of the scheme. Nelson Mandela said “Education is the most power weapon you can use to change the world” and we support this whole heartedly!
